Anne Paulette Hedburg-Marts passed away on April 10th, 2026 at the age of 66. She was born on April 29th, 1959 in Little Falls Minnesota to Robert C. and Shirley Hedburg(Larson). Anne graduated from Little Falls Community High School in 1977. As a student Anne was a member of the swim team and the wrestling cheer squad. Anne graduated from North Hennepin Community College in 1981 with her Associate of Arts. After college Anne accepted a job working for Kinder photo in 1982 and enjoyed her time traveling the country and capturing memories for her clients.


Following in her mother’s footsteps Anne joined the Little Falls chapter of the Philanthropic Educational Organization, more commonly known as P.E.O. on December 6 1983. During her 42 years as a member, Anne sat on several different committees and had the honor of holding most of the officer positions. Anne was passionate about her work with P.E.O. and loved being part of their community.


Anne married Ronald Marts in 1987 and had three children (Spencer, Courtney and Abigail) before separating in 1994. Anne has always found joy in helping others and spent her early career working several customer service jobs to support her family. Family was the most important part of Anne's life. She found great joy and support in the close bond she had with her sister and mother throughout the years. From being a Cub Scout leader for her son 30 years ago to attending her grandkids school programs she was always a loving and supportive mother and grandmother.  


Anne has always found peace in helping others and found her calling as a Direct Support Professional for Lutheran Social Services of Minnesota. Anne first worked for LSS from 2005 to 2008 when she had to leave for a time after injuring her knee. Anne returned to LSS in 2019 and received a Helping Hero’s Award in 2021 for the hours she volunteered to work during the 2020 pandemic. It was important to her that her coworkers could be home with their families during such difficult times. 


Anne’s mission to help people did not stop with her work as a member of P.E.O. or as a Direct Support Professional. She was a mother to all that knew her. Over her years she has opened her door or offered what support she could to those close to her and her family. Anne understood what it meant to struggle and always did what she could to ease the burdens of those she could help.


Anne enjoyed several hobbies throughout her years including sewing, crafting, puzzles, gardening and most of all just getting together for coffee. 


Anne was proud to be a resident of Little Falls for most of her life and will be buried at the Oakland cemetery with her parents, grandparents, aunts, uncles and sister.
